Word 2003: Borders, Tables, and Columns
Course Code: WORD07
Estimated time needed: 3 Hour(s) CEUs: Available |
|
Course Summary: |
|
This online course shows users how to use Word 2003 to insert tables and borders into a document. It also covers how to modify tables and covert text to tables. Course Objectives:After completing this course, you should be able to:
